Интеграция с телефонией — различия между версиями

Материал из Меасофт
Перейти к: навигация, поиск
(Новая страница: «== Интеграция мобильного приложения == Тут напишем, как настраивать Астер для связи курье…»)
 
(Интеграция мобильного приложения)
Строка 1: Строка 1:
 
== Интеграция мобильного приложения ==
 
== Интеграция мобильного приложения ==
Тут напишем, как настраивать Астер для связи курьеров
+
Для осуществления звонков из мобильного приложения через сервер телефонии Asterisk используется подключение через [http://asteriskpbx.ru/display/Asterisk/Asterisk+Managment+Interface+%28AMI%29 AMI].
 +
 
 +
Убедитесь, что модуль установлен.
 +
 
 +
Создайте пользователя - обычно это делается в файлах /etc/asterisk/manager_custom.conf или /etc/asterisk/manager.conf
 +
 
 +
Откройте порт в файерволе (обычно 5038) ([https://access.redhat.com/documentation/en-US/Red_Hat_Enterprise_Linux/6/html/Security_Guide/sect-Security_Guide-Firewalls.html на всякий случай Вам в помощь]). Все подключения от клиентов на андроиде происходят с одного IP-адреса: 46.30.41.46, так что смело "зажимайте" только на него - этого требует безопасность.
 +
 
 +
Пропишите настройки подключения здесь: [https://home.courierexe.ru/extraclient/sip]
 +
*'''Адрес сервера''' - IP или доменное имя. Предполагается, что у сервера Asterisk, естественно, статичный внешний IP или проброшен порт AMI, иначе ничего работать не будет.
 +
*'''Порт сервера''' - На каком порту находится AMI
 +
*'''Имя пользователя''' - Логин AMI, созданный в manager.conf (или manager_custom.conf)
 +
*'''Пароль''' - пароль пользователя.
 +
*'''Канал''' - канал, через который должен происходить звонок. Обычно выглядит как "SIP/trank_name", где trank_name - название транка, прописанного, обычно в файле /etc/asterisk/sip.conf
 +
*'''Контекст'''- Контекст обработки запроса. Обычно настраиваются в диалплане в файле /etc/asterisk/extensions.conf
  
 
== Интеграция системы с телефонным сервером ==
 
== Интеграция системы с телефонным сервером ==
 
А тут будет инструкция, как подключить офисную систему к астеру
 
А тут будет инструкция, как подключить офисную систему к астеру

Версия 16:16, 19 ноября 2014

Интеграция мобильного приложения

Для осуществления звонков из мобильного приложения через сервер телефонии Asterisk используется подключение через AMI.

Убедитесь, что модуль установлен.

Создайте пользователя - обычно это делается в файлах /etc/asterisk/manager_custom.conf или /etc/asterisk/manager.conf

Откройте порт в файерволе (обычно 5038) (на всякий случай Вам в помощь). Все подключения от клиентов на андроиде происходят с одного IP-адреса: 46.30.41.46, так что смело "зажимайте" только на него - этого требует безопасность.

Пропишите настройки подключения здесь: [1]

  • Адрес сервера - IP или доменное имя. Предполагается, что у сервера Asterisk, естественно, статичный внешний IP или проброшен порт AMI, иначе ничего работать не будет.
  • Порт сервера - На каком порту находится AMI
  • Имя пользователя - Логин AMI, созданный в manager.conf (или manager_custom.conf)
  • Пароль - пароль пользователя.
  • Канал - канал, через который должен происходить звонок. Обычно выглядит как "SIP/trank_name", где trank_name - название транка, прописанного, обычно в файле /etc/asterisk/sip.conf
  • Контекст- Контекст обработки запроса. Обычно настраиваются в диалплане в файле /etc/asterisk/extensions.conf

Интеграция системы с телефонным сервером

А тут будет инструкция, как подключить офисную систему к астеру